Overview
Ethereum.org is the authoritative documentation hub and onboarding resource for the Ethereum ecosystem, covering everything from beginner concepts to developer tooling and protocol research. The community-maintained site is comprehensive and regularly updated, though the breadth of content can feel overwhelming for newcomers approaching the ecosystem for the first time.
